温馨提示×

centos dhcp如何配置租约期限

小樊
36
2025-12-15 09:43:43
栏目: 智能运维

在CentOS系统中,DHCP服务器的租约期限可以通过编辑DHCP配置文件来设置。以下是具体步骤:

1. 登录到CentOS服务器

使用SSH或其他远程登录工具连接到你的CentOS服务器。

2. 编辑DHCP配置文件

DHCP服务器的配置文件通常位于 /etc/dhcp/dhcpd.conf。你可以使用文本编辑器(如 vinanogedit)来编辑这个文件。

sudo vi /etc/dhcp/dhcpd.conf

3. 配置租约期限

dhcpd.conf 文件中,找到或添加以下内容来设置租约期限:

default-lease-time 600;  # 默认租约时间为600秒(10分钟)
max-lease-time 7200;     # 最大租约时间为7200秒(2小时)
  • default-lease-time:设置默认的租约时间。
  • max-lease-time:设置最大租约时间。

你可以根据需要调整这些值。

4. 配置特定子网的租约期限

如果你只想为特定的子网设置租约期限,可以在 dhcpd.conf 文件中添加相应的子网配置。例如:

subnet 192.168.1.0 netmask 255.255.255.0 {
    range 192.168.1.10 192.168.1.100;
    option routers 192.168.1.1;
    option subnet-mask 255.255.255.0;
    option domain-name-servers 8.8.8.8, 8.8.4.4;
    default-lease-time 600;
    max-lease-time 7200;
}

在这个例子中,我们为 192.168.1.0/24 子网设置了默认租约时间为600秒,最大租约时间为7200秒。

5. 保存并退出编辑器

保存对 dhcpd.conf 文件的更改并退出编辑器。如果你使用的是 vi,可以按 Esc 键,然后输入 :wq 并按回车键。

6. 重启DHCP服务

为了使更改生效,需要重启DHCP服务。

sudo systemctl restart dhcpd

或者,如果你使用的是较旧的系统,可以使用以下命令:

sudo service dhcpd restart

7. 验证配置

你可以通过查看DHCP服务器的日志文件来验证配置是否生效。日志文件通常位于 /var/log/messages/var/log/syslog

sudo tail -f /var/log/messages

或者

sudo tail -f /var/log/syslog

在日志文件中,你应该能看到与DHCP相关的信息,包括租约分配和续租请求。

通过以上步骤,你就可以成功配置CentOS系统中的DHCP租约期限了。

0